On the other hand, copper hammers offer a drastically different function. These hammers are usually made use of in circumstances where sparking is a concern, such as in mining or chemical settings. The copper product makes these hammers more secure as they are less likely to develop triggers upon influence. Moreover, copper hammers are soft compared to steel hammers, making them helpful in applications that need the application of force without damaging delicate surfaces. They are usually made use of in auto repairs and production line to stay clear of marring or misshaping softer steels or delicate elements.

After that, there is the cross pein hammer, typically utilized in blacksmithing and metal shops. Its distinct head includes a level striking surface and a perpendicular "pein." The cross pein makes it easier to start the nails and adjust metal specifically, as its shape assists disperse pressure along a narrow line, making it excellent for steel developing and suitable.

The geological hammer or rock hammer is a customized tool for rock hounds. Its key purpose is to split and break rocks to analyze their make-up and features. One side typically has a flat or somewhat chiseled side for breaking open rocks, while the opposite side has a pointed idea for thorough job. Geological hammers are essential for field geologists who examine rock formations and seek to comprehend Earth's background via its geological more info attributes.

Masonry hammers are mostly made for construction work involving bricks, stones, and concrete. Unlike a claw or ball peen hammer, a masonry hammer has a flat head for driving nails and a chisel-like face on the opposite side for splitting or reducing blocks and rocks. The style makes it less complicated to handle the difficult task of breaking down hard materials, and the chisel end is particularly helpful for scoring lines and making precise cuts.
